    What Is The Best Nitrate Concentration For Plants?

    As long as nutrients aren't limiting there isnt really an optimum level. On a truly unlimited tank the maximum uptake of NO3 by plants is recorded at 20ppm a week. So as long as you are at say 25ppm, I wouldnt worry. Consistency is more important than aiming for an exact figure. If you got...

    Pearling

    There isn't a definite answer for this, but most would say it isn't exhaustion, but rather they are full! As soon as they have taken up enough CO2 the rate of photosynthesis drops, this is particularly noticeable in fine leaved stem plants such as myriophyllum and limnophila where they close...

    Pearling

    The reaction for photosynthesis if it helps; 6CO2 + 6H2O => C6H12O6 + 6O2 (Carbon Dioxide + Water => Glucose + Oxygen) Now you can see why oxygen bubbles are produced. Plants are constantly producing oxygen as I'm sure you know, its just as said above, O2 is being produced faster than it can...
